♥ 0 | Em integrações/desenvolvimentos, quanto estamos a gerar uma guia de remessa na V10, ao chamar Por exemplo: CabecDocPrimavera.DataHoraCarga = New DateTime(2024, 5, 3, 10, 10, 0) ‘representa 03/05/2024 10h 10m 00s BSO.Vendas.Documentos.Actualiza(CabecDocPrimavera)
Ao consultar o documento no ERP, a da data de carga adianta sempre 1 minuto conforme imagem em anexo. Consultando o registo do docuemnto na tabela CabecDoc podemos realmente verificar que foi adicionado mais 1 minuto.
Porque é que isto acontece? Marcado como spam |
Private answer O meu objectivo com isto é ler uma datadescargahora de uma base de dados (que não é primavera) onde o campo é um datetime de uma base de dados com o formato "2024-04-30 00:00:00.000", ou seja, sem hora/minuto. A esta data quero adicionar 23:59h. Basicamente dizer que a data/hora descarga é válida até ao fim do dia da data do documento (23:59). Tentei ainda contornar da seguinte forma: CabecDocPrimavera.DataHoraDescarga = CabecDocPrimavera.DataDoc
Mas mesmo assim no ERP, ao integrar, na base de dados e no ERP integra com datahoracarga 00:01h e na datahoradescarga 00:02h como podem ver na imagem em anexo.
Marcado como spam |